New Air NZ safety video reaches six million views in less than a day

Air New Zealand's latest safety video has been watched six million times by people all around the world in less than a day.

The '90s themed video, entitled 'It's Kiwi Safety', has been featured on CNN, the Daily Mail, the Evening Standard and Mashable.

Jodi Williams from Air NZ says she's thrilled with the response.

"We've had some great feedback through our social media channels with millions of viewers enjoying the music video style approach we have taken with 'It's Kiwi Safety'," she says.

The video has a cast of over 600, including Kiwi actor Julian Dennison, local musicians Kings, Theia and Randa, as well as members of around 30 community groups from across Aotearoa.

Kings and Randa feature in the video performing 'It's Kiwi', a remake of the RUN-DMC song 'It's Tricky'.
